General description
Human Placental Epithelial Cells (HPlEpC) are derived from the inner surface of the amnion and have physiology relevant to fetal development and neurogenesis. HPIEpC also provide antimicrobial and endotoxin-neutralizing barrier effects, but also play roles in fetal membrane rupture and placental detachment. Thus, they provide an excellent model system to study cell differentiation and amniotic physiology under normal and pathological conditions, and can serve as a platform for toxicology and drug discovery.
